On Fri, Apr 03, 2026 at 04:56:56PM -0500, Bjorn Helgaas wrote:
> On Tue, Mar 31, 2026 at 04:52:52PM +0800, Richard Zhu wrote:
> > The MSI trigger mechanism for endpoint devices connected to i.MX7D,
> > i.MX8MM, and i.MX8MQ PCIe root complex ports depends on the MSI
> > capability register settings in the root complex. Removing the MSI
> > capability breaks MSI functionality for these endpoints.
> >
> > Add keep_rp_msi_en flag to indicate platforms (i.MX7D, i.MX8MM, i.MX8MQ)
> > that should preserve the MSI capability during initialization.
>
> I guess Mani added this to the commit log:
>
> Note that by keeping Root Port MSI capability, Root Port MSIs such as AER,
> PME and others won't be received by default. So users need to use
> workarounds such as passing 'pcie_pme=nomsi' cmdline param.
>

Yes, I did.

> Why can't we fix this automatically? I hate it when users are
> expected to use command line parameters to work around issues.
>
> Obviously we know at probe-time, before any PCI devices are
> enumerated, so it seems like we should be able to do the equivalent of
> "pcie_pme=nomsi" even without the parameter.
>

That's why we came up with the idea of disabling the MSI/MSI-X capabilities of
the Root Port so that the code falls back to INTx. But the issue is that,
disabling that capability or MSI Enable bit (mayebe?) prevents endpoint MSIs
from being received. We don't know exactly what's going on inside the hardware
though. But is broken at its best. Fortunately, this behavior only applies to a
subset of the NXP SoCs.

- Mani
